Output 59a593110981199d7429ce5e897438e560081b18d3015d61aba8088c72e0f473:3

value
45184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3b294012a91897305985c3c456f66d96430bda5 OP_EQUAL
address
3NSyEv6AR29pN5sUCfBSVuTCsTamL3pYJg
transaction
59a593110981199d7429ce5e897438e560081b18d3015d61aba8088c72e0f473
spent
true